The ESP32 microcontroller is a strong platform for creating a wide range of Internet of Things (IoT) applications.
Testing and debugging code on real hardware is really time-consuming and costly. However, ESP32 simulators can help with this.
ESP32 simulators are software applications. They provide a virtual environment for testing and debugging.
With ESP32 you can detect and solve bugs in your code. And, you can obtain a better knowledge of how their code will interact with the microcontroller.
In this post, we’ll look at some of the top ESP32 simulators on the market so you can pick the ideal tool for your next project. These simulators can help you optimize your development process. Also, you can bring your ideas to life more effectively.
Tinkercad Circuits
With Tinkercad Circuits, you can build, test, and simulate electrical creations. Also, it’s an excellent resource for beginners interested in electronics and microcontrollers.
Tinkercad Circuits’ interface distinguishes it from competing simulators.
It offers a drag-and-drop interface. Hence, it becomes simple to design and test projects even if you don’t know anything. Tinkercad Circuits also includes a library of components, including the ESP32 microcontroller. You can use them in your simulations.
It has a simulation environment where you can do real-time tests on your ideas. Also, with this environment, you can visualize how your circuit might act in real life. Thus, you can identify possible problems before you begin developing.
Virtronics Simulator for Arduino
The Virtronics Simulator for Arduino is software that you can simulate and test your Arduino projects.You can also use it with ESP32 microcontrollers.
The ability of Virtronics Simulator for Arduino to correctly emulate both the hardware and software components of an Arduino project sets it apart from other simulators. You can test your ideas in a virtual environment before physically creating them. This saves time and costs.
Proteus Design Suite
Labcenter Electronics’ Proteus Design Suite is a software program that provides a solution for electronics design. It’s intended for enthusiasts who wish to create and test projects.
Its powerful simulation capabilities are a significant component. The program contains a sophisticated simulation environment. It correctly replicates the behavior of an electronics project’s hardware and software components.
Proteus Design Suite contains a variety of tools for developing and testing projects. Also, it has PCB design, and microcontroller simulation options. It contains a library of components for use in your projects, including the ESP32.
Labcenter Electronics, is situated in the United Kingdom. And, it has been providing electronics design software for over 25 years. One of its major products, Proteus Design Suite, is extensively utilized by engineers and enthusiasts all over the world.
QEMU ESP32 Simulator
The QEMU ESP32 Simulator is a tool that simulates the ESP32 microcontroller. It’s an open-source project hosted on GitHub for developers interested in learning more about the ESP32.
The simulator is simple to use and allows developers to play with and test the ESP32 without requiring actual hardware.
Hence, it is an excellent resource for beginners learning more about the ESP32 and the ESP-IDF. The simulator is also adaptable. You can use it for a variety of applications, including those requiring real-time simulation.
You can gain knowledge about the inner workings of the ESP32 with QEMU ESP32 Simulator. You can use this to learn more about the ESP32’s functionality. Also, you can incorporate it into your own projects. The simulator is open-source, so if you want to, you may contribute to the project and make changes.
123D Circuits
123D Circuits is a web-based modeling and PCB design tool for circuits. One of the most appealing aspects of 123D Circuits is its simple drag-and-drop interface. You can design circuits by selecting components from a library of over 500 virtual components.
123D Circuits offers PCB design capabilities in addition to simulation. Hence, you can develop unique printed circuit boards for their projects. This implies that you can complete your projects entirely within the 123D Circuits environment, from simulation to actual PCB.
ESP32 Web Simulator
The ESP32 Web Simulator is a web-based microcontroller simulation tool. The accessibility and convenience of the use of the ESP32 Web Simulator distinguish it from other simulators. Because it is a web-based application, you can access it from any computer with an internet connection.
It also offers an easy-to-use interface that makes it suitable for beginners.
ESP32 Web Simulator contains a variety of tools for planning and testing projects. Also, it includes a code editor, debugging tools, and a serial monitor, in addition to simulation. It is an all-in-one solution for creating and testing ESP32 applications.
Conclusion
Finally, ESP32 emulators are a useful tool for developers who want to test and debug their code before releasing it on real hardware. There are multiple ESP32 simulators on the market, each with its own own set of features and capabilities.
We believe Proteus Design Suite is an excellent choice. It is great for your if you are searching for a robust simulation tool with a variety of tools. Also, The ESP32 Web Simulator is a wonderful solution for people searching for a simple and easy-to-use web-based simulation tool.
The finest ESP32 simulator is the one that meets your exact demands and specifications.
Jack_T
I would like to point out that Tinkercad Circuits does not have the ESP32 among the available microcontrollers.